These attacks mislead to varying degrees. We have fact-checked about four dozen statements by Republican presidential primary candidates, including many attacks on President Joe Biden or his party more broadly.
Sen. Tim Scott, R-S.C.:"There have been more illegal encounters under Biden than the previous two administrations combined."Available data doesn’t support this. That’s partly because immigration data changed in March 2020, complicating an exact data comparison across administrations. Nationwide and southwest border data shows there have been fewer enforcement actions under Biden than under Trump and Obama combined.
Miami Mayor Francis Suarez:"In Biden's America, 7 million people illegally crossed the border and are given a free cellphone and airline tickets.". Although immigration authorities nationwide have encountered migrants nearly 7 million times at and between ports of entry during Biden’s presidency, that doesn’t mean 7 million people have crossed into the country. Customs and Border Protection’s data tracks events, not individuals.
